In recent years, the Raspberry Pi has taken the tech world by storm, revolutionizing the way we think about computing and electronics. This small, affordable computer has quickly become a favorite among hobbyists, educators, and tech enthusiasts alike, offering endless possibilities for innovation and creativity. With its compact size, low cost, and user-friendly design, the Raspberry Pi has become a powerful tool for learning, experimentation, and fun.

The Raspberry Pi was first introduced in 2012 as a low-cost, credit card-sized computer designed to promote computer science education and programming skills. Since then, it has grown into a global phenomenon, with millions of units sold and a dedicated community of users who continue to push the boundaries of what is possible with this tiny device.

One of the key reasons for the Raspberry Pi’s success is its affordability. Priced at just $35 for the latest model, the Raspberry Pi is accessible to almost anyone, making it an excellent entry point for those looking to learn about computers, programming, and electronics. This low cost has also made it a popular choice for schools and educational institutions, who use the Raspberry Pi to teach students about technology and coding in a hands-on, interactive way.

Another factor contributing to the Raspberry Pi’s popularity is its versatility. The device can be used for a wide range of projects, from simple LED blinkers and temperature sensors to more complex robotics and home automation systems. With its GPIO pins, USB ports, HDMI output, and built-in Wi-Fi and Bluetooth capabilities, the Raspberry Pi is a powerful tool for creating all types of gadgets and devices.

The Raspberry Pi also boasts a vibrant and active community of users who regularly share their projects, ideas, and tutorials online. From blogs and forums to social media channels and YouTube videos, there is no shortage of resources for those looking to get started with the Raspberry Pi or take their projects to the next level. This sense of community and collaboration has fostered a spirit of innovation and experimentation, driving the development of new applications and technologies based on the Raspberry Pi.

One area where the Raspberry Pi has had a significant impact is in the field of Internet of Things (IoT) devices. The device’s low cost, compact size, and connectivity options make it an ideal platform for building smart home systems, environmental monitors, and other connected devices. With the Raspberry Pi, users can easily set up sensors, cameras, and actuators to monitor and control their surroundings, turning ordinary objects into smart, interconnected devices.

In addition to IoT, the Raspberry Pi has also found applications in other fields, such as robotics, gaming, and multimedia. With dedicated software libraries and tools, users can create their own custom robots, retro gaming consoles, and media centers using the Raspberry Pi. This versatility and flexibility have made the device a favorite among makers, tinkerers, and DIY enthusiasts who enjoy building and customizing their own projects.

Furthermore, the Raspberry Pi has become a valuable tool for learning and education, both in formal and informal settings. Schools and educational programs use the device to teach students about programming, electronics, and computer science in a hands-on, engaging way. Whether it’s coding in Scratch or Python, building circuits with breadboards and sensors, or creating interactive projects with LEDs and displays, the Raspberry Pi provides a fun and accessible platform for exploring technology and innovation.

Overall, the rise of the Raspberry Pi has had a profound impact on the tech community, empowering users of all ages and backgrounds to explore their creativity and curiosity in new ways. With its affordable price, versatile capabilities, and strong community support, the Raspberry Pi is changing the game for tech enthusiasts around the world, inspiring new ideas, projects, and collaborations that push the boundaries of what is possible with this tiny computer. As we look to the future, it’s clear that the Raspberry Pi will continue to be a driving force in innovation and education, shaping the next generation of makers, inventors, and tech pioneers.
